SMM4, March 9-Canadian nickel company (CNC) recently discovered a nickel and palladium ore belt in its wholly owned Crawford, Ontario project, located in the northern part of the nickel-cobalt mine.
Mark Selby (Mark Selby), chairman and chief executive of the company, said: the discovery of the recent surface gram palladium-platinum ore belt parallel to Crawford's existing nickel-cobalt-palladium resources further highlights Crawford's great potential and unleashes more choice value for shareholders.
The Crawford (Crawford) project, located near Glencore (Glencore) 's Kidd (Kidd) business, is one of the deepest base metal mines in the world.
